Hi guys. My name is Steve and I ride with a club called South Jerz Riderz. We're helping put together the first annual Philadelphia Ride for Kids. The proceeds from this ride benefit the Pediatric Brain Tumor Foundation and goes to research, treatment, counseling, and alot more to benefit children and their families who suffer from brain cancer. It'a being held on Sunday, September 18th and we depart from the Imax Theater in King of Prussia, PA at 9:30. I wanted to let you know that we had this ride and it went off better than we could have expected. We broke the organization record for most bikes in attendance and most money raised for a first time event. We had over 630 bikes show up and raised more than 67,000 dollars for the Pediatric Brain Tumor Foundation.
